Abstract (EN)

The increase in savings constantly depends on the level of risk and the kind of investment instruments. Because of the global crisis in the world, mutual funds, which are one of the these tools, vary so much that they can meet the need of the response to every kind of risks.The first practices of mutual funds in the world emerged in the 1850?s. Since the establisment of organised market was late, the first mutual fund was released with 90 years? delay. Wars and crises at a global level affected the development of these funds negatively.Thanks to the globalization and impact of capital flow in the 1990?s, the development and growth of mutual funds have gone up. However, this capital flow has increased the reception to the risks which are possible to come from outside the country. The Asian crisis in 1998 has changed the outlook on investments. While the investment instruments which brought high returns were preferred before the crisis, after the crisis those investment instruments which took both risks and returns into account started to be preferred. Mutual funds are one of these investment instruments.With the help of the growth in science and technology, risk measurements which have not been possible before have been possible. The methods that can measure risks numerically and accuracy tests have made the use of such measurements widespread. The measures against crises have been made compulsory with Basel practices even if these are against countries? preferences. The last crisis experienced in 2008 has proved how necessary this practice is. In the present dissertation, the comparative risk analysis of national and international mutual funds has been studied both theoretically and empirically.Key Words: Mutual Fund, Volatility, Skewness, Kurtosis, Financial Risk Analysis, Value at Risk (VaR).
